An incident action plan is vital in all emergency situations such as fire emergency. The incident action plan will help the commander and the firefighters implement strategies for faster and more effective response to fire emergencies. Basically, the incident action plan should include specific operational objectives, general and specific response tactics to achieve these objectives, specific tasks, logistic plan, communications plan, health and safety plan and incident map. All of these documents are important for the incident command system since there are many factors that have to be considered in fire protection including the health and safety of the firefighters.

Water-Only Systems and Its Influence on Incident Action Plan

Essentially, fire protection response is very critical. This is why the commander should create a comprehensive and feasible incident action plan. While the plan has many aspects and factors to consider, one of the most important among these is the knowledge of water-only systems. Apparently, the commander should know where and when the water is available and determine which water source is necessary to fight the fire at a certain site or location.

The commander’s knowledge of the water-only systems has a big influence on how he is going to plan responses to fire emergencies. For instance, if there is a deficiency in the available water source, the commander should consider this problem in the plan and think of a strategy to resolve this problem where the available water source will match the fire requirements. When such problems crop up, the commander should identify specific strategies to address the problem so they will come to the location well prepared and well equipped with necessary tools to control and fight the fire.

As a commander, it is his job to identify and understand how the water-only system works and operates to identify helpful tactics and strategies for the fire department to implement. All these strategies should be included in the incident action plan and must be followed during fire emergencies. The job of firefighters is not easy and there are many other problems that they may face during the operation and if there is a problem with the water-only system, the situation will be worse and may compromise the safety or lives of the victims. If the commander does not have ample knowledge of the water-only systems, the incident action plan will not serve its purpose and the entire fire department will not achieve their objectives.

Another important thing to locate is the connection of fire department to the sprinkler system. They should know the type and capacity of the water sprinkler as well as the type of fire pumps and where they are located. Fire alarm systems, standpipe connections and other hazard protection systems should also be located properly and be included in the incident action plan (Jabukowski, 2013). Apart from locating various systems crucial to fire protection, it is also essential for the fire department to ensure a copy of the design of the water-only system or even talk to the fire engineers to fully understand the design of the system. This is an important action because some systems have complicated design which may impede the efforts of the fire fighters during emergencies.

Conclusion

Concisely, knowledge and skills go hand in hand when responding to fire emergencies and creating an incident action plan. The knowledge of the water-only systems is one of the most important things that the commander has to consider to come up with effective strategies and tactics for a safer and quicker emergency response. The knowledge of various fire protection systems should be applied to the incident action plan to determine possible problems earlier and address them immediately to prevent hazards during operations.
